Process Design
Process design is the field of chemical engineering that deals with the design of chemical processes and the equipment used in them. It is an essential part of the chemical engineering profession and is used in a wide range of industries, including chemical manufacturing, oil and gas production, and pharmaceuticals.
The process design process typically begins with the selection of the appropriate process and equipment for the production of a given product. This involves a thorough understanding of the chemical reactions and processes that are required to produce the product, as well as the properties and behavior of the materials that will be used in the process. Engineers will also consider factors such as safety, cost, and environmental impact when selecting the appropriate process and equipment.
Once the process and equipment have been selected, the process design process moves on to the detailed design of the equipment and the layout of the process. This includes the design of individual pieces of equipment, such as reactors and heat exchangers, as well as the overall layout of the process. The design must consider factors such as safety, ease of maintenance, and efficiency. Engineers will also consider how the process will be controlled and monitored, and will design the process control systems accordingly.
Once the process design is complete, it is necessary to optimize the process for maximum efficiency and safety. This typically involves the use of simulations and mathematical modeling to optimize the process. Engineers will use these tools to test different process conditions and equipment configurations, and to identify areas where improvements can be made.
The process design process also includes the preparation of detailed engineering drawings, specifications and cost estimates, which will be used by the construction and operating teams to build and operate the facility. Finally, the process design includes the commissioning and start-up of the process, which involves testing the process and equipment to ensure that they are operating correctly and safely.
